Responsible Dog Owner's Code of Ethics

Dog Owners:

  1. Have your dog examined by a licensed veterinarian shortly after bringing the dog home (preferably within two to three business days).

  2. Ensure that your dog is always cared for both physically and emotionally, including by providing proper shelter, food, water, exercise, grooming, human contact, stimulation and protection from bodily harm.

  3. Take Care when Socializing Young Puppies to Minimize the Risk of Injury or Contracting Infectious Diseases, such as Parvovirus or Kennel Cough. Encourage Puppies to Play Safely with Healthy, Vaccinated Adult Dogs, such as those owned by family and friends at your home or theirs, and with healthy vaccinated puppies in well-run puppy classes. AVOID letting Puppy Down in Public Spaces with dogs of unknown Physical or Mental health status (e.g. pet stores, dog parks, regular parks) until the puppy is fully vaccinated.

  4. NO selling or trading your dog to any pet shop, wholesaler or broker for any reason whatsoever.

  5. Ensure your dogs have Permanent Identification (by microchip, tattoo, or otherwise). Keep Microchip Up-To-Date!

  6.  Have your dog receive a Veterinary Exam at Least once per year.

  7. Seek Immediate Veterinary Care in the event of sickness and/or injury.

  8. IF unable to have an intact Pet Responsibly; have your dog spayed/neutered at an Appropriate Age for the Breed (12+ Months for Any Australian Shepherd) & based on consultation with Your Veterinarian. Watch a video about the truth about spaying/neutering HERE.

​

If Buying from a Breeder:

  1. Keep the Breeder Informed about any physical or behavioral health problems that arise in any dog obtained from them, especially health problems that are known to be heritable or that have unknown causes.

  2. Regardless of the reason or circumstances, Notify the Breeder if you are ever unable to keep your dog so that the Breeder can either take the dog back or help in rehoming them.

  3. Notify the Breeder of any change of address and/or phone number for Breeder’s Records.

  4. Keep in touch with the Puppy’s Breeder & send them lots of pictures. This is OPTIONAL but highly encouraged!
